I have a few questions, hopefully yall can help me out.
1. I'll be staying on stock height. Should I go 265/35/18 or 255/40/18? I do have passengers often so I don't want any rubbing issues.
2. I have a black set of monsterlugs but they don't come with a lock. Will the oem honda wheel locks work?
3. If the oem wheel locks don't work, can yall point me out to a reasonable priced wheel lock kit?
4. What brand tire are you guys using? I dd my fk8 so was looking at firehawk indy 500s

265/35/18 Michelin Pilot Sport 4S (or Pilot Sport All Season 4, if all season tires are needed) gets my vote for sure. Don't use the stock locking lugs with these aftermarket wheels as the fitment is different! You can get a set of matching Monster locking lugs (what I have).

- 265/35/18 for track tires (you get more options like Hankook RS4); 255/40/18 for daily/canyon tires (Continental Extreme contact, Michelin Pilot P4S, Yokohama apex V601)

255/40/18 will be fine, you won't rub on stock height. indy 500 is a nice alternative to PSS for the price.

Do not use stock lugs with aftermarket wheels, the bottom of the lug do not match up with the wheels.

There are bunch of lug options that range from $50-400. Depending on what suites your style. Monster lugs are good, Project Kics, and even Titan7 titanium lugs..
